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Explication formule

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

chrystelle3103

XLDnaute Nouveau
Bonjour,

Sur un autre forum (pas spécialisé excel), on m'a donné la formule suivante, mais sans aucune explication :

=INDIRECT($A2&"!"&ADRESSE(4;COLONNE()))

Quelqu'un pourrait-il me la "décortiquer" afin que je puisse l'adapter dans d'autres tableaux?

Merci d'avance
 

Pièces jointes

Re : Explication formule

Bonsoir,

Je ne suis pas la plus qualifiée pour te répondre, mais quelques pistes pour toi avant que n'interviennent les spécialistes d'adresse et indirect.

1. dans ta feuille excel, clique dans la barre d'outils sur fx et cherche "adresse"
2. vois l'aide
3. idem pour "indirect"

Ensuite, autre piste :

En fait ta formule va chercher ce qui se trouve dans une cellule de la feuille désignée par ta colonne 1.

Exemple : en B2, ca va chercher ce qui se trouve en feuille "1" dans la ligne 4, ET dans la même colonne que sur le récap, soit en B4...

Le "!" de ta formule permet d'aller chercher le nom de la feuille : 1 =+'1'!B4 par exemple

En effet si tu t'amuses à te mettre dans une cellule au hasard et à taper le signe = et à aller chercher une cellule d'une autre feuille, tu remarqueras que le nom de la feuille est toujours suivi d'un point d'exclamation.

Je n'ai pas davantage de détails à te donner et serais bien incapable de la reproduire, mais si tu regardes ensuite ton tableau récap, tu verras qu'il s'agit bien de cela, une recherche de résultats.

A mon sens, il y aurait peut être des formules bien plus simples à comprendre pour arriver au même résultat avec recherchev ou index/equiv. Mais pas sûr !

Bon courage.
 
Dernière édition:
Re : Explication formule

Bonsoir
je ne sais pas si cela vas t'aider
HTML:
=INDIRECT($A2&"!"&ADRESSE(4;COLONNE()))
Je recherche la valeur du nom de la feuille qui est noté dans A2
avec comme critere sur la feuille l'adresse qui se trouve en ligne 4 sur la même colonne que la formule actuelle

Edit bonsoir Brigitte
 
Re : Explication formule

Bonsoir chrystelle3103,

Pour faire simple : INDIRECT($A2&"! correspond au nom de ta feuille indiquée en A2, ici, ensuite le reste correspond, sur la feuille en question, à l'adresse, ici $B$4 de la feuille 1... colonne() pour indiquer que c'est le même numéro de colonne, sinon avec un plus 1, par exemple, on arriverait à la colonne C de la feuille 1..

Suis-je clair ?

A te lire et bonne soirée.

Jean-Pierre
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
23
Affichages
699
Réponses
9
Affichages
739
  • Question Question
Microsoft 365 Classeur disparu
Réponses
19
Affichages
1 K
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…